Output 43b8580244e7fd7dfffb1574cd349d03e08badac40e563ecb29080e2095a8328:0
- value
- 511000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50319efeba7d190da724789739d7b65bbe3f4369 OP_EQUAL
- address
- 3913Rd5cDfHQirA9xUr7oUDPeyCH5CT4V3
- transaction
- 43b8580244e7fd7dfffb1574cd349d03e08badac40e563ecb29080e2095a8328
- confirmations
- 180775
- spent
- true